Understanding Social Security Disability Lawyer Services

Social Security Disability law encompasses two primary federal programs — Social Security Disability Insurance or SSDI and Supplemental Security Income or SSI. SSDI is designed for people who have paid into the Social Security system over a working lifetime, while SSI serves those with limited income and resources. A social security disability lawyer guides individuals through both systems depending on their individual circumstances.

The path from the start of a claim to receiving benefits can take months or even years. Claims move through several stages, including first evaluation, the reconsideration phase, hearings before an administrative law judge, and district court review. A social security disability lawyer familiar with each of these levels can identify where critical decisions can make the difference.

Social Security Disability Lawyer Questions Our Clients Ask

How much time does it take to get SSD benefits approved?

Processing time differs significantly depending on where your case stands. Opening claims usually get a determination within 90 to 180 days, but many are denied. If your application proceeds to an ALJ hearing, the timeline can add another 12 to 24 months. Having a social security disability lawyer working your case can help avoid avoidable setbacks.

What conditions qualify for Social Security Disability benefits?

The SSA maintains a Listing of Impairments — commonly called the "Blue Book" — that outlines qualifying medical conditions. These include musculoskeletal disorders, cardiac impairments, brain and nervous system disorders, psychological impairments, immune deficiencies, and malignant tumors, among others. A social security disability lawyer can assess your medical situation to confirm whether you satisfy a listed condition or can demonstrate disability by a medical-vocational approach.

How do I know whether to apply for SSDI or SSI?

SSDI — Social Security Disability Insurance — requires your prior employment and payroll tax contributions. SSI — Supplemental Security Income — is a needs-based program for individuals below certain income thresholds. Some applicants are eligible for both programs simultaneously. A social security disability lawyer can evaluate which path fits your circumstances — and in many situations pursue both on your behalf.
